For more information, visit: https://www.cityofvancouver.us/ DIRECT HIRE AUTHORITY: This position is being filled using Direct-Hire Authority (5 CFR 337.205) for this occupation.["Serves as the VISN's lead for building, sustaining, and implementing Patient Experience and Employee Engagement practices that promote a whole-health, patient-centered culture. Responds to patient-experience issues, anticipates emerging needs, and guides VISN-wide efforts toward a consistent, positive patient experience. Major duties include but are not limited to: Leadership & Oversight - Lead VISN-wide Patient Experience initiatives and foster a culture centered on the patient. - Supervise and collaborate with patient advocates, program coordinators, public affairs officers, and data staff to translate data into actionable insights. - Partner with facilities to drive continuous improvement and ensure strong commitment to patient-experience goals. - Support training and initiatives such as Own the Moment, patient-centered care, new employee/patient orientation, and supervisory development. Program Development & Management - Build and sustain a proactive, patient-centered culture through strategic planning and ongoing reinforcement. - Work with the National Veterans Experience Office to develop programs driven by Veteran and staff feedback from PATS, VSignals, SAIL, SHEP, AES, and other data sources. - Ensure clear communication between VISN leadership and PX Officers to support consistent practices across facilities. - Provide guidance and feedback on administrative, educational, and culture-related matters influencing patient experience. Program Planning - Serve as a Health System Specialist and internal consultant to VISN leadership on planning, developing, and implementing customer-service and patient-experience programs. - Develop strategic plans, meet directive requirements, and prepare annual and cyclic planning documents. - Analyze diverse feedback data, identify trends, and propose and implement solutions. - Produce required reports that support program planning and decision-making. Program Implementation - Manage the VISN Patient Experience Program, including oversight of medical center services such as customer service, transportation, and patient advocacy. - Establish criteria for internal reviews and apply findings to improve program operations. - Monitor changes affecting patient satisfaction and advise staff and managers on improvement opportunities. - Conduct workshops, seminars, and meetings to enhance patient-experience knowledge and practices. - Analyze data and recommend actions that drive innovative quality improvements. Program Evaluation - Continuously evaluate the effectiveness and impact of patient-experience initiatives using data from PATS, Medallia, SAIL, SHEP, and other sources. - Develop and support local evaluation practices to assess program outcomes. - Lead or participate in committees and workgroups, share findings with leadership, and help scale successful practices. - Use evaluation results to inform resource allocation and future program improvements.
